What is the Mitad del Mundo in Quito and why is it famous?

Mitad del Mundo is a landmark near Quito marking the equator line. Visitors can stand with one foot in each hemisphere. It features museums, cultural exhibits, and scientific demonstrations explaining the Earth’s geography, making it a popular educational and tourist destination.

¿Qué ofrece el centro comercial El Recreo en Quito?

El Recreo es uno de los centros comerciales más grandes del sur de Quito. Cuenta con tiendas de marcas nacionales e internacionales, patio de comidas, cine, servicios bancarios y entretenimiento familiar, siendo un punto clave para compras y ocio.

¿Qué simboliza el escudo en la bandera de Ecuador?

El escudo ecuatoriano representa elementos clave del país, como el volcán Chimborazo, el río Guayas y un cóndor andino. Simboliza libertad, riqueza natural y soberanía, siendo un elemento central de la identidad nacional reflejado en la bandera oficial.

When is El Dia del Niño celebrated in Ecuador?

In Ecuador, El Dia del Niño is celebrated on June 1. The day focuses on children's rights, happiness, and well-being. Schools and communities organize games, events, and activities, while families often give gifts or plan special outings to celebrate children.
